Spring AMQP连接工厂心跳

Spring AMQP连接工厂心跳,spring,rabbitmq,amqp,Spring,Rabbitmq,Amqp,我一直在寻找这方面的文件 我已经配置了我的connectionfactory w/requestedHeartbeat属性,但是在没有更改类以添加日志记录的情况下,我是否可以验证是否确实发送了心跳 非常感谢您提供的任何信息。我可能会使用一种快速而肮脏的方法来验证这一点,即临时添加代码,让消费者工作人员故意阻塞超过心跳间隔的时间,即通过线程。sleep调用,并验证RabbitMQ服务器没有破坏连接。然后让它继续,并确保它确实能够按照预期继续(即,像往常一样处理消息,然后确认消息) i、 e.如果您

我一直在寻找这方面的文件

我已经配置了我的connectionfactory w/requestedHeartbeat属性,但是在没有更改类以添加日志记录的情况下,我是否可以验证是否确实发送了心跳


非常感谢您提供的任何信息。

我可能会使用一种快速而肮脏的方法来验证这一点,即临时添加代码,让消费者工作人员故意阻塞超过心跳间隔的时间,即通过
线程。sleep
调用,并验证RabbitMQ服务器没有破坏连接。然后让它继续,并确保它确实能够按照预期继续(即,像往常一样处理消息,然后确认消息)

i、 e.如果您设置了10秒的心跳,让消费者工作者睡眠一分钟。连接应保持活动状态,因为Java rabbitmq客户端应遵守心跳设置,并以指定的间隔发送心跳